What is the percentage increase/decrease from 4330 to 12150?

Answer: The percentage change is 180.6%.

Let's see how we can calculate this percentage: what is the percentage increase/decrease from 4330 to 12150? Here is a very simple step-by-step guide to find out.

Step 1: We use the following formula:

\(\text{Percentage change}\) = \({Y-X \over X} \cdot 100\%\)

• \(X = 4330\)
• \(Y = 12150\)
• Percentage change calculation = \({12150-4330 \over 4330}\) = \({7820 \over 4330}\) = \(1.8060046189376\)

Step 2: A percentage is a number or ratio expressed as a fraction of 100.

\(1.806\) = \(180.6 \over 100 \) = \(180.6\%\)

\(Answer: \) The percentage change is 180.6%.
